README.mingw_cross: Clarify + remove autotools instructions since autotools support...
authorSylvain Beucler <beuc@beuc.net>
Sat, 9 Jun 2012 17:23:07 +0000 (17:23 +0000)
committerSylvain Beucler <beuc@beuc.net>
Sat, 9 Jun 2012 17:23:07 +0000 (17:23 +0000)
git-svn-id: svn+ssh://svn.code.sf.net/p/freeglut/code/trunk/freeglut/freeglut@1329 7f0cb862-5218-0410-a997-914c9d46530a

README.mingw_cross

index 1a80638..517734a 100644 (file)
@@ -3,15 +3,15 @@ Cross-compilation from GNU/Linux (static and shared DLL)
 
 Install MinGW, and specify which MinGW you're using:
 
-- on Debian/Ubuntu, mingw-w64, 32-bit executables:
+- on Debian/Ubuntu, mingw-w64, 64-bit executables:
 
   apt-get install mingw-w64
-  GNU_HOST=i686-w64-mingw32
+  GNU_HOST=x86_64-w64-mingw32
 
-- on Debian/Ubuntu, mingw-w64, 64-bit executables:
+- on Debian/Ubuntu, mingw-w64, 32-bit executables:
 
   apt-get install mingw-w64
-  GNU_HOST=x86_64-w64-mingw32
+  GNU_HOST=i686-w64-mingw32
 
 - on Fedora, mingw32, 32-bit executables:
 
@@ -24,29 +24,17 @@ Install MinGW, and specify which MinGW you're using:
   GNU_HOST=i586-mingw32msvc
 
 
-With the GNU Autotools
-----------------------
-
-Cross-compile with:
-
-  ./configure --host=$GNU_HOST --prefix=/freeglut
-  make -j4
-  make install DESTDIR=$(pwd)
-
-Everything is now in the new 'freeglut/' directory.
-The .dll is in 'freeglut/bin/'.
-
-
 With CMake
 ----------
 
 Cross-compile with:
 
+  mkdir cross-woe/ && cd cross-woe/
   cmake \
     -D GNU_HOST=$GNU_HOST \
     -D CMAKE_TOOLCHAIN_FILE=mingw_cross_toolchain.cmake \
     -D CMAKE_INSTALL_PREFIX=/freeglut \
-    .
+    ..
   make -j4
   make install DESTDIR=$(pwd)